Mimosa

$8.75 / EA


Mimosa Strigillosa · Item # 2259 · New arrival

In Stock

We currently have 13 in stock.

1g 3g

mimosa

Thanks to "Plant Creations" nursery for allowing us to use some of their amazing pictures.